Enter PASSwii
🚀 Features
- Breach Detection: Check passwords against the HaveIBeenPwned database using secure k-anonymity
- Quantum-Resistant Generation: Generate secure passwords using post-quantum cryptographic techniques (KKDF)
- Privacy-First: Your passwords are never sent in full to any server - only the first 5 characters of the SHA-1 hash
- Multiple Lengths: Get password suggestions in various lengths (original length + 16, 24, 32 characters)
- Batch Processing: Check multiple passwords at once
- Python 3.13 or higher
- uv package manager (recommended)
